Danial Dean Grigsby

Danial Dean Grigsby
April 10, 1928 ~ July 26, 2021

Danial Dean Grigsby the son of Ollie White and Dianiel Grigsby was born April 10, 1928, in Stilwell, Oklahoma and departed this life on July 26, 2021, in Stilwell, Oklahoma at the age of 93 years.

Dean loved to farm, one of the best strawberry growers around. He loved to fish and hunt. He married Genora Hummingbird Grigsby in Fort Smith, Arkansas on February 15, 1952. He worked many years for Cherokee Nation and Reese Tire Company. He also cut wood for many years. There were many times in his younger years he would hunt and bring squirrels and deer to feed his family.

He is preceded in death by his parents; wife: Genora; his siblings: Louise Thompson, Crystal Leonard, Aaron, and William (Jim) Grigsby.

Dean is survived by his loving family that includes his children: Mary Gregory and husband Travis of Stilwell, Oklahoma, Marily Grigsby of Stilwell, Oklahoma, Jim Grigsby and wife Elizabeth of Stilwell, Oklahoma, and Connie Walker and husband Michael of Stilwell, Oklahoma. Grandchildren: Eric Ketcher, Jesse Ketcher, Greg Grigsby, TJ Grigsby, Deanna Gregory Parker, and Andrea Gregory. Great grandchildren: Braxton Osbourne, Aubree Smith (Ketcher), Ayana Ketcher, Averee Gregory, Braven Ketcher, Liam and Lakin Gregory, and Baby Ryker (Ottis) Ketcher. Several nieces, nephews, friends, and other relatives also survive him.
